The Fast and Furious franchise has been around now 18 years and with 8 films(soon to be a 9th) this series that started out about street racers made a drastic swift some away from that and took on a new life as each film got bigger, and more action filled.

We first were introduced too Luke Hobbs in Fast Five(Johnson) who came in as the villain trying to bring down the team, but he quickly became a fan favorite because afterall it is Dwayne Johnson aka The Rock playing the role and who doesn’t love The Rock…

Deckard Shaw(Statham) we first meet in a post scene credit of Fast 6 as the guy who killed Han in Tokyo, and Than in Fast 7 we find out he is the older brother of Owen Shaw(Luke Evans) from Part 6 and he wants all kinds of revenge on the people who almost killed his brother.

Fastforward too how Hobbs and Shaw became a duo is basically Dwayne Johnson and Jason Statham has crazy chemistry which we get to see bits of in Fast 7 and Fast 8 so why not put these two in their own movie, I mean I don’t know anybody that would have a problem with that…

This first spin off of the Franchise directed by David Leitch(Deadpool series) forces our new favorite odd couple together so that they can save the world from a deadly virus and also stop the new bad guy Brixton(Idris Elba) aka Black Superman…sounds like a piece of cake. Right?

Hobbs and Shaw feels like a throwback too buddy action films from the 80s/90s but with a new age feel.

Johnson and Statham play off of each other very well and it comes across on screen as the two trade off insults and always trying to one up each other and ever turn.

Things gets even more tense once Haddie(Vanessa Kirby) joins into the mix not only as a key too whats going on but as Deckard’s sister who is just as rough and tough as her brother but unlike Deckard she actually likes Hobbs, which adds for some funny moments between the three.

Kirby who is best known for her role on Netflix’s The Crown here she brings her A game and could have easily been played as a damsel in distress but because she is a Shaw she gives it just as well as the men and keeps up when the two guys go back and forth on each other and adds balance to their craziness.

Another new comer too this Fast and Furious world Idris Elba as the superhuman “Bad Guy” Brixton is really good in his role as he isn’t your typical bad guy and In an a different life he could have probably been fighting with Hobbs and Shaw oppose against them, he brings his own twisted humor and gives alot of the fight too Hobbs and Shaw a few times through out the movie. a point in the movie you could actually find yourself agreeing with his point of view.

In true Fast and Furious fashion the theme of family is very much present here and not just that of Deckard and Haddie, but the relationship they have with their mother Queenie(Helen Mirren) who we fast saw in Fast 8 she returns here to add more too why the Shaw family are the way they are and Helen Mirren just makes everything better.

We also get a lot of backstory about Hobbs and his family as well, and get to see Samoa, which is a amazing looking place, even though this is an over the top action movie but the family moments through out help ground it because its something that we all can relate too one way or another.

….Speaking of the action this movie does not disappoint in that department as we get some crazy action scenes through out a few notable being a car chase through the streets of London with an Mcaleren and Brixton and his transformer self driving motorcycle, and another one where Hobbs does his best Captain America with a helicopter while hanging on the back of a tow truck.

The movie is filled with a bit of everything and all the elements of what makes the Fast and Furious franchise entertaining and more, also there are a few cameos here that add too the funny I won’t say who they are but when you see them you’ll know and they add take anything away from the movie actually adds to what make this movie so fun and entertaining.
